"Dutch" people come from: -->
"Dutch" people come from: --> The Netherlands
The Netherlands: This is the correct answer. "Dutch" people come from The Netherlands, also (slightly incorrectly) known as "Holland". "Dutch" is used as a noun to describe the whole population. Example: "The Dutch are famous for their windmills, tulips and coffee houses!". It is also an adjective. Example:"Dutch city centres are very quaint and pretty, except the red light districts...". An individual Dutch person is a "Dutchman"!
Germany: This is not the right answer. "Dutch" people are not from Germany. "Germans" are from Germany! In German, the term "Deutschland" means "Germany", but this is a false friend!
Belgium: This is not the right answer. "Dutch" people are not from Belgium. "Belgians" are from Belgium!
Somalia: This is not the right answer. "Dutch" people are not from Somalia. "Somalians" are from Somalia!
